Microphones and Accessories

A quality microphone is a game changer for any artist. Picture your voice captured with clarity. A good mic, like the Shure SM7B, can do exactly that.

  • Pop Filter: This small tool can prevent those annoying popping sounds.

  • Mic Stand: Essential for stability and ease of use.

Audio Interfaces Explained

Wondering how to connect your mic to your computer? That's where an audio interface steps in. It's the bridge between your instruments and your recording software.

  • Focusrite Scarlett 2i2: A popular choice for its reliability and quality.

  • PreSonus AudioBox USB 96: Great for beginners with its user-friendly setup.

Must-Have Music Production Gear

Your gear defines your sound. Selecting the right equipment is crucial.

  • DAW (Digital Audio Workstation): Software like Ableton Live or FL Studio is a must. They let you edit tracks, add effects, and more.

  • MIDI Keyboard: This tool allows for hands-on music creation, making it easier to compose melodies.

Soundproofing on a Budget

Don't let noise ruin your recordings. Soundproofing doesn't have to break the bank.

  • Foam Panels: Affordable and effective, these can drastically reduce echo.

  • Heavy Curtains: These can further dampen sound, creating a more controlled environment.

Mixing and Mastering Basics

Mixing and mastering are crucial steps in music production. They turn raw tracks into polished masterpieces.

  • Balance Levels: Ensure each instrument is heard without overpowering others.

  • Use EQ Wisely: This tool can shape your sound, highlighting the best frequencies.

Importance of Quality Monitors 🎶

Good monitors let you hear your music as it truly sounds. They are your best ally in mixing.

  • KRK Rokit 5: Known for accuracy, these help in making precise adjustments.

  • Yamaha HS5: Another favorite for clear, uncolored sound.
